< prev index next >

langtools/test/tools/javac/OverrideChecks/T4721069.java

Print this page

        

*** 10,20 **** interface I { Class getClass(); // error: cannot overide final from Object static class T { static void f(I i) { if (i == null) { ! Integer x = new Integer(2); } else { I x = i; x.getClass(); } } --- 10,20 ---- interface I { Class getClass(); // error: cannot overide final from Object static class T { static void f(I i) { if (i == null) { ! Integer x = Integer.valueOf(2); } else { I x = i; x.getClass(); } }
< prev index next >